Abstract
The present work is the implementation of a didactic unit, for eighth grade students of EGB of the Andres Bello National School of the city of Quito, the theme that is planned is: mestizo, indigenous, Afro-Ecuadorian, Montubia cultures of Ecuador and their different popular demonstrations.
It will focus on enhancing the value of the different cultures that exist in our country, for the achievement of the same is planned to implement a series of innovative methodological activities; all these activities proposed throughout the intervention will be related to theories of multiple intelligences developed by Howard Gardner.
At the end of applying the didactic unit, it was understood the importance of working with different pedagogical activities that motivate the development of the multiple intelligences that each student possesses and through this one can build meaningful learning.
